Project Synopsis

The completion of the 969-unit True Storage facility signifies a transformative step in building repurposing.

Blackhawk successfully completed True Storage's 25th Class A self-storage facility at 994 Oglesby Bridge Rd SE in Conyers, GA. This conversion project exemplifies Blackhawk's ability to repurpose underutilized spaces into modern storage solutions that meet community needs. The site, previously a Food Lion grocery store, now offers over 80,000 net rentable square feet across 969 climate-controlled units, alongside a Dollar Tree and a Goodwill.
